Prussian Court Music - fifteen years ago, musicians from the tradition-rich Staatskapelle Berlin, which can look back on a history of almost 450 years, came together under this name.


Led by violinist Stephan Mai, founding member of the Akademie für Alte Musik Berlin, as well as Matthias Wilke and Laura Volkwein from the ranks of the Staatskapelle, the ensemble is primarily dedicated to a repertoire as it was played in Berlin and Potsdam, but also in other musical centers in Europe, during the reign of Prussian King Frederick II.

Works from Carl Philipp Emmanuel Bach, Johann Christian Bach, Carl Heinrich Graun und Christoph Schaffrath
